Related Commands:

band-ratio

Configures the relative loading of 2.4 GHz band and 5.0 GHz band.This allows an administrator to weight
client traffic load if wishing to prioritize client traffic load on the 2.4 GHz or the radio band. The higher the
value set, the greater the weight assigned to radio traffic load on the
2.4 GHz or 5.0 GHz radio band.

2.4GHz [0|<1-10>]

Configures the relative loading of 2.4 GHz band

0 – Selecting ‘0’ steers all dual-band clients preferentially to the other band

<0-10> – Configures a relative load as a number from 0 - 10. The default is 1.

5ghz [0|<1-10>]

Configures the relative loading of 5.0 GHz band

0 – Selecting ‘0’ steers all dual-band clients preferentially to the other band

<0-10> – Configures a relative load as a number from 0 - 10. The default is 1.

group-id
<GROUP-ID>

Configures group ID to facilitate load balancing

<GROUP-ID> – Specify the group ID.

neighbor-selection-strategy

Configures a neighbor selection strategy. The options are: use-common-clients,
use-roam-notification, and use-smart-rf

use-common-clients

Selects neighbors based on probes from clients common to neighbors

use-roam-notification

Selects neighbors based on roam notifications from roamed clients

use-smart-rf

Selects neighbors detected by Smart RF
